Off-duty cop helps man who escaped blaze in apartment

Chicago police Officer JohnHanlon was running an errand around noon on his off day Monday when he saw a plume of black smoke billowing from a North Side apartment building.

Hanlon, a Town Hall district tactical team officer who has been with the department for almost six years, then heard glass break and saw a man punching out a small window. The man then dove out of the window and onto the ground several feet below to escape the fire, seriously injuring his arm.

The blaze had broken out in a building in the 500 block of North Avenue in the Old Town neighborho­od.

The officer pulled his car into a lot across the street from the building, which was enveloped in smoke, and was able to render aid until emergency crews arrived.

“I ran across the street to help him but there was a small fence dividing us,”

Hanlon said, speaking of the lifesaving incident Saturday from the North Side’s TownHall district.

Another good Samaritan boosted the man over the fence while Hanlon ran back to his car to retrieve a first aid kit that he keeps in his personal vehicle, he said.

When he returned, Hanlon noticed the man appeared to have broken his arm and had several serious cuts after falling about 6 feet through the window.

“Even without having gone to medical school, it was very clear his bone was broken in multiple places,” Hanlon said.

But most concerning were the cuts, where blood was gushing from the man’s arm.

Hanlon tied a tourniquet from the first aid kit around the man’s arm, and the bleeding slowed. He stayed until paramedics arrived, and the man, who survived, was taken to Northweste­rn Memorial Hospital.
